欢迎来到AI工具包的OpenCV进阶教程部分!在这里,我们将深入探讨OpenCV的高级功能和应用。OpenCV是一个强大的计算机视觉库,广泛应用于图像和视频处理。

教程内容

以下是本教程将涵盖的主要内容:

  • 图像处理技术
    • 图像滤波
    • 图像变换
    • 图像分割
  • 目标检测
    • 基于深度学习的目标检测
    • 特征匹配
  • 图像识别
    • 面部识别
    • 文本识别

实践案例

以下是一个简单的图像滤波案例,我们将使用OpenCV进行图像模糊处理。

import cv2

# 读取图像
image = cv2.imread('path_to_image.jpg')

# 应用高斯模糊
blurred_image = cv2.GaussianBlur(image, (5, 5), 0)

# 显示图像
cv2.imshow('Blurred Image', blurred_image)
cv2.waitKey(0)
cv2.destroyAllWindows()

扩展阅读

如果您想了解更多关于OpenCV的内容,可以访问OpenCV官方文档

图片示例

以下是一张示例图像,展示了图像滤波的效果。

Blurred Image